  • Our first running of a Victorian self defence class. From tea and crumpets on arrival to a day of training in personal defence skills that would have been taught at places like the Bartitsu Club, an brief look at contempory styles of stick usage, all finished off with a 3 course meal in a Victorian dining room. Top day all round for the Chaps and Chapesses.

    @nakedmambo - historical evidence suggests that, yes, members of the original Bartitsu Club did wear typical c1900 "physical culture" exercise clothing, including gi jackets for the jujitsu training. I think that the wearing of suits in this clip is an homage to the photographs in Barton-Wright's articles, which show fighters wearing 3-piece suits and straw boater hats, representing fashionable street wear for gentlemen at that time.

    The Bartitsu cane style created by Pierre Vigny works from a much higher guard - a hanging guard. That makes it much harder for your stick to be taken and your hand to be hit. The traditional fencing guard you are demonstrating makes striking the hand very easy
